5 Crucial Supplies to Get You Through a Power Failure

A sudden power outage can leave you scrambling in the dark, especially if you're not prepared. Whether it's a short-term flicker or a prolonged blackout due to a severe storm or grid failure, being prepared is crucial for your safety and comfort. Don't be caught off guard – stock up on these five essential supplies to weather any power failure with confidence.

H2: 1. Reliable Lighting: More Than Just a Flashlight

While a flashlight is a must-have, relying solely on it isn't ideal. Consider these lighting options for a more comprehensive approach to power outages:

  • Flashlights (Multiple!): Keep several flashlights around the house, including one in each bedroom and one easily accessible near your main living area. Opt for LED flashlights with longer battery life. Consider having both hand-held and headlamps for optimal versatility.
  • LED Lanterns: These provide brighter, more ambient lighting than flashlights, perfect for illuminating a larger area. Look for lanterns with adjustable brightness settings and long-lasting batteries.
  • Battery-Powered Candles: These offer a warm, comforting light, but always use them cautiously. Never leave them unattended and keep them away from flammable materials.

H2: 2. Power Banks: Staying Connected in the Dark

In today's world, staying connected is more important than ever during emergencies. A power bank can charge your cell phone, allowing you to contact emergency services, check for updates, and stay in touch with loved ones.

  • High-Capacity Power Bank: Choose a power bank with a high milliampere-hour (mAh) rating to ensure it can charge your devices multiple times.
  • Multiple USB Ports: A power bank with multiple USB ports allows you to charge several devices simultaneously.
  • Solar-Powered Option: For extended outages, a solar-powered power bank provides an alternative charging method.

H2: 3. Emergency Food and Water: Prioritizing Nutrition and Hydration

A power outage can disrupt your access to food and clean water. Having a stockpile of non-perishable items is crucial:

  • Non-Perishable Food: Stock up on canned goods, dried fruits, energy bars, and other foods that have a long shelf life. Consider your dietary needs and preferences when selecting items.
  • Bottled Water: Store enough bottled water for each member of your household for at least three days, ideally more. Remember pets too!
  • Manual Can Opener: Don't forget this essential tool for accessing your canned goods!

H2: 4. First-Aid Kit and Essential Medications:

A well-stocked first-aid kit is vital for minor injuries and illnesses. Ensure yours contains:

  • Bandages, Antiseptic Wipes, Pain Relievers: These are staples for treating minor cuts, scrapes, and aches.
  • Prescription Medications: Have enough of any prescription medications to last several days beyond a potential outage.
  • Emergency Contact Information: Keep a list of emergency contacts readily available in your kit.

H2: 5. A Battery-Powered or Manual Radio:

Staying informed during a power outage is key. A battery-powered or hand-crank radio provides access to crucial news and weather updates.

  • NOAA Weather Radio: Receiving alerts from the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) is essential for staying informed about severe weather events.
  • Multiple Power Sources: Choose a radio with multiple power sources (batteries, hand-crank, solar) for redundancy.

H2: Preparing for the Unexpected: Peace of Mind Through Preparedness

Preparing for a power outage doesn't require a massive investment; it's about having essential supplies readily available. By stocking up on these five crucial items, you’ll significantly increase your comfort, safety, and peace of mind during any unexpected power failure.
